#!/usr/bin/env python
#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
import logging
import numpy as np
from quanttrader.data.tick_event import TickType
from quanttrader.order.order_event import OrderEvent
from quanttrader.order.order_type import OrderType
from quanttrader.strategy.strategy_base import StrategyBase
_logger = logging.getLogger("qtlive")
class MovingAverageCrossStrategy(StrategyBase):
"""
EMA
"""
def __init__(self):
super(MovingAverageCrossStrategy, self).__init__()
self.last_bid = -1
self.last_ask = -1
self.last_trade = -1
self.ema = -1
self.last_time = -1
self.g = 20
_logger.info("MovingAverageCrossStrategy initiated")
def on_fill(self, fill_event):
super().on_fill(fill_event)
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y order filled. oid {fill_event.order_id}, filled price {fill_event.fill_price} size {fill_event.fill_size}"
)
def on_tick(self, tick_event):
k = tick_event
super().on_tick(k) # extra mtm calc
symbol = self.symbols[0]
print(k)
if k.tick_type == TickType.BID:
self.last_bid = k.bid_price_L1
if k.tick_type == TickType.ASK:
self.last_ask = k.ask_price_L1
elif k.tick_type == TickType.TRADE: # only place on trade
self.last_trade = k.price
if (
self.ema == -1
): # intialize ema; alternative is to use yesterday close in __init__
self.ema = self.last_trade
self.last_time = k.timestamp
else:
time_elapsed = (k.timestamp - self.last_time).total_seconds()
alpha = 1 - np.exp(-time_elapsed / self.g)
self.ema += alpha * (self.last_trade - self.ema)
self.last_time = k.timestamp
print(f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y: {self.last_trade} {self.ema}")
if k.price > self.ema: # (flip to) long
# check standing orders; if it is also a buy order, do nothing
# elif it is a sell order; cancel the order
# TODO it's possible that order fails to be placed due to connection issue; and order status is kept as acknowledged
# TODO it's possible that IB side failed to recoginize the order: Error. id: 14071, Code: 200, Msg: No security definition has been found for the request (valid security, later another order accepted)
# TODO it's also possible to cancel a partially filled order
# TODO: also see cancel placed on 10:07:21.771; openorder pending cancel on 10:07:21.918; execDetails filled on 10:07:21.958; orderstatus filled on 10:07:21.992; error message cancel rejected on 10:07:22.112
standing_oids = self._order_manager.retrieve_standing_orders()
if len(standing_oids) > 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y standing orders: {','.join(map(str, standing_oids))}"
)
# it is possible having more than one standing orders:
# one to be cancelled
# the other to be filled
for oid in standing_oids:
if self._order_manager.retrieve_order(oid).order_size > 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y long order already in place. 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, bid {self.last_bid}"
)
return
elif self._order_manager.retrieve_order(oid).order_size < 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y cancel existing short. 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, bid {self.last_bid}"
)
self.cancel_order(oid)
if self.last_bid < 0: # bid not initiated yet
return
current_pos = int(self._position_manager.get_position_size(symbol))
if current_pos not in [-1, 0]:
# _logger.error(f'MovingAverageCrossStrategy current size exceeds. {current_pos}')
return
o = OrderEvent()
o.full_symbol = symbol
o.order_type = OrderType.LIMIT
o.limit_price = self.last_bid
o.order_size = 1 - current_pos
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y long order placed, current size {current_pos}, order size {o.order_size}. 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, bid {self.last_bid}"
)
self.place_order(o)
else: # (flip to) short
# check standing orders; if it is also a short order, do nothing
# elif it is a long order; cancel the order
standing_oids = self._order_manager.retrieve_standing_orders()
if len(standing_oids) > 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y standing orders: {','.join(map(str, standing_oids))}"
)
# it is possible having more than one standing orders:
# one to be cancelled
# the other to be filled
for oid in standing_oids:
if self._order_manager.retrieve_order(oid).order_size < 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y short order already in place. 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, bid {self.last_bid}"
)
return
elif self._order_manager.retrieve_order(oid).order_size > 0:
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y cancel existing long. 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, bid {self.last_bid}"
)
self.cancel_order(oid)
if self.last_ask < 0: # ask not initiated yet
return
current_pos = int(self._position_manager.get_position_size(symbol))
if current_pos not in [0, 1]:
# _logger.error(f'MovingAverageCrossStrategy current size exceeds. {current_pos}')
return
o = OrderEvent()
o.full_symbol = symbol
o.order_type = OrderType.LIMIT
o.limit_price = self.last_ask
o.order_size = -1 - current_pos
_logger.info(
f"MovingAverageCrossStrategy short order placed, current size {current_pos}, order size {o.order_size}, ema {self.ema}, last {k.price}, ask {self.last_ask}"
)
self.place_order(o)
